How much do partnerships analyst jobs pay per year?
As of Sep 9, 2026, the average yearly pay for partnerships analyst in the United States is $75,517.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$57,000.00 and $89,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.
A partnerships analyst is responsible for evaluating, managing, and optimizing strategic partnerships to support business growth. They analyze partnership performance data, negotiate agreements, and collaborate with internal teams to ensure mutually beneficial relationships. Strong analytical skills and familiarity with CRM or data analysis tools are often required for this role.
